Operating as an internet service provider within Japan, Asahi Net, Inc. delivers a diverse range of connectivity and digital solutions. Its core offerings include high-speed fiber-optic internet connections, mobile SIM cards, and rental services for portable Wi-Fi devices. Beyond connectivity, the company is active in developing and commercializing educational support software. This portfolio features "manaba," a learning management system specifically designed for universities; "respon," a robust online application facilitating large-scale surveys; and "AiSTRIX," a cloud-based camera system. Additionally, Asahi Net provides services such as router equipment rental, comprehensive technical support, and device configuration and maintenance. For telecommunications firms, it offers "v6 Connect," a roaming service that leverages native protocol IPv6 internet access. Established in 1990, the enterprise was initially known as ATSON, Inc. before rebranding to Asahi Net, Inc. in January 2001, and maintains its headquarters in Tokyo, Japan.
